Ingredients
- 1-1/2 lbs. sausage, casings removed
- 1/2 lb. cubed smoked sausage
- 1 cup diced ham
- 1 cup diced onion
- 1/2 cup diced bell pepper
- 1/2 cup celery
- 1/2 t cajun seasoning
- 1 t hot sauce
- 4 T flour
- beef broth
- 1/4 t oregano
- 2 t parsley
- 1/4 cup cheddar cheese, shredded
- 2 T minced green onions
- salt and pepper
- 2 (1-lb.) frozen bread dough, thawed
Preparation
Step 1
Method:
Cook breakfast sausage and smoked sausage in frying pan until they start to brown; drain. Add ham, onion, bell pepper, celery, cajun seasoning and hot sauce. Sauté for 10 minutes. Add flour and continue to cook for 5 minutes, scraping bottom of pan with spoon. Add beef broth, oregano and parsley and cook for 10 minutes, until meat mixture is thick. Add cheese and green onions and cook for 5 minutes. Cool mixture in refrigerator.
Roll bread dough into rectangles about 4x8 inches. Divide filling into four parts; spread two strips of filling lengthwise onto each rolled out bread dough, leaving space between the two strips of filling. Fold about 1 inch of each bread rectangle toward the center. Then, roll the dough, using the long side, into a cylinder, like a cigar. Seal edges with dabs of water.
Bake for 40 minutes. Allow loaves to cool slightly before cutting into slices.
